Many electric fireplace inserts are designed to plug directly into a standard 120-volt outlet, much like any other appliance. This makes installation straightforward in most North Carolina homes. We'll verify your outlet's capacity and location to ensure it's suitable for your chosen insert.
The realism of an electric fireplace insert is a key feature for many homeowners. We offer inserts that provide lifelike flame effects, often using LED technology to mimic flickering flames and glowing embers. The visual appeal, combined with the convenience, makes them a popular choice for enhancing your living space.

For many electric fireplace inserts, if you have a suitable existing outlet nearby, a dedicated electrician may not be required for basic plug-in models. However, if any new wiring or dedicated circuits are needed, we will recommend the appropriate professional services to ensure safety and compliance.
